> On Tue, Mar 07, 2023 at 03:38:16PM -0600, Bjorn Helgaas wrote:
> > From: Bjorn Helgaas <bhelgaas@...gle.com>
> > 
> > "priv->ext_config_dev_aspm" was never set to a non-zero value.  Therefore,
> > alcor_pci_aspm_ctrl(priv, 1) did nothing, and alcor_pci_aspm_ctrl(priv, 0)
> > always disabled ASPM in the device and the upstream bridge.
> > 
> > The driver disabled ASPM in alcor_pci_probe() and alcor_resume(), so it's
> > possible the device doesn't work well when ASPM is enabled.
> > 
> > Remove all the ASPM-related code and replace the alcor_pci_aspm_ctrl(0)
> > calls with pci_disable_link_state(pdev, PCIE_LINK_STATE_L0S |
> > PCIE_LINK_STATE_L1), which asks the PCI core to disable ASPM.
